Smoke & Mirrors


So, I finally got to listen to Lifehouse's newest album, Smoke & Mirrors. In fact, I'm listening to the title track right now. I've listened to most of the tracks and I have to say, I'm really enjoying it. Lifehouse put a diversity of genres in this album. "Smoke & Mirrors" has a southern rock feel to it, "It is What it Is" is more pop styled than most of Lighthouse's other songs, and surprisingly I enjoy it. Also, "Nerve Damage" is a mix of hard rock and blues, sounds weird but it works really well. The other songs are more like the Lifehouse most people know. My favourite songs so far are "All In", "Nerve Damage" and "Had Enough." Overall, I'm impressed with the album. This greatly increases my respect for Lifehouse. I recommend you take a listen.
